ELIM Staff Nominated for BC Care Awards

The BC Care Awards acknowledge care providers who go above and beyond in British Columbia’s Seniors Living and Wellness industry. According to the BC Care Providers Association website, the BC Care Provider of the Year Awards are awarded to those who have demonstrated a commitment to quality, compassion, and excellence in delivering—or supporting the delivery of—care to residents or clients.

We are excited to share about two employees from Elim Village Fleetwood who were nominated for the 2023 Award season: Suzanne Tempel and Elizabeth (Betty) Lussier.

Suzanne Tempel

At the time of her nomination, Suzanne Tempel was Volunteer Coordinator at Elim Village Fleetwood, but has since been promoted to Volunteer Resources & Life Enrichment Manager. She was nominated for the Assisted Living category of the BC Care Provider of the Year Awards.

During 2022, Suzanne oversaw 138 active volunteers, with the youngest being in high school and the oldest being 90 years of age! In the last six years, 22,576 volunteer hours have been logged as a result of Suzanne’s hard work. Volunteers provide additional support for residents above and beyond that provided by staff and family members. They provide and support many interactive, creative, and socially beneficial programs, such as pet therapy.

Suzanne is an inspiration to her volunteers, with her energy and love for her work easily transmitting to them, enriching their volunteer experience and engaging them with their important work—connecting and supporting ELIM residents.

An Assisted Living resident from Elim Village Fleetwood shares, “Volunteer visits are the highlight of my week. The special connection that is formed makes the day brighter and full of sunshine.”

During the early part of the pandemic (2020 and into 2021), Suzanne pivoted to offset the social isolation experienced by residents due to the limitations on visitation that were in effect, which were especially felt in Assisted Living and Full Care.
